EDUCATION: NCCE, NTI strengthen ties for teacher education development

National Commission for Colleges of Education (NCCE) has strengthened its partnership with the National Teachers Institute (NTI) for the purpose of producing quality and professional teachers, who are willing and ready to impart knowledge on students.
The two agencies of government are saddled with the responsibilities of training (NTI), and regulating teacher education (NCCE).
Executive Secretary of NCCE, Dr. Bappah Aliyu, told our correspondent in Abuja yesterday that the partnership would go a long way in closing the loopholes in curriculum and other academic standards, which, according to him, had led to a compromised education system, with dire consequences.
He stated that he has received support and assurance from the Director-General of the NTI, Prof. Dahuwa Azare.
He commended the Ministers of Education, Malam Adamu Adamu and Prof Anthony Anwukah, for their support, which has ked to the successes achieved so far by both agencies.
